On Thu, Dec 16, 2010 at 10:05:39AM -0600, Francis L Fabrizio wrote:
> I have been trying to track down why I am still getting subscription emails 
> for a dashboard for which I thought I had disabled my subscription.  
> 
> When I go to Tools -> Dashboards, there is a dashboard defined at the group 
> level for a group that I belong to.  Previously, I was subscribed to this 
> dashboard daily at 6am.  I since went back in to try to disable it, and the 
> subscription column now reads "None".  I click on None and it shows that the 
> subscription frequency is "never".  Yet, I still get the subscription email 
> every morning at 6am as it was previously set to do.
> 
> Our RT 3.8.8 install has only this one dashboard defined.  I did some 
> exploring directly in the database, and in the Attributes table there is only 
> one row for a subscription, and when I resubmit the "never" frequency for 
> this subscription, that row gets hit (lastUpdated becomes current time).  
> Yet, I am still getting the email.
> 
> Is this a bug, or is there some other way to subscribe to dashboards that I 
> need to disable?  What would happen if I simply delete this row from the DB 
> (seems like a bad idea, but might work)?

use sbin/rt-attributes-viewer to look at that attribute record and see
what is in it.
